Broad Horizons & Tactical Expertise

With its launch, the AI team stands ready to advise on multifaceted AI-centric legal conundrums, spanning areas from intellectual property and data privacy to media and health care. Their toolbox? A comprehensive approach that balances risk assessments, mitigation blueprints, and the development of AI-guided protocols.

Sheppard Mullin’s AI aficionados are not just legal experts. Many hold the technical prowess to dissect and comprehend AI intricacies, such as computer vision, robotics, and knowledge processing.

 A Summer of AI Legal Renaissance

Sheppard Mullin isn’t the lone trailblazer.

The AI legal landscape has witnessed a flurry of activity, with firms like Womble Bond Dickinson, Baker Donelson Bearman Caldwell & Berkowitz PC, and Benesch Friedlander Coplan & Aronoff LLP joining the AI revolution this summer.
